ALERT: TIMETABLE_SOLVER_STALL

Severity: high. Fires when the Schedulon solver for a school tenant exceeds 15 minutes without emitting a partial solution. Common causes: oversized constraint sets from imported teacher preferences, or a stuck lock on the rooms table. Support action: confirm the tenant isn't mid-import, then restart the solver pod via the admin console. Do not re-queue manually; duplicates corrupt the run ledger. If the stall recurs twice within an hour, escalate to the solver maintainers at their triage inbox.

billing contact of bawep-tajeg = tamath.silion.fraok@olvarqsoft.local

## Capacity note — Stormvane alert fan-out

For new folks: the fan-out tier pushes weather alerts to subscriber shards, and peak load is driven by overlapping county-level warnings, not subscriber count. We provision for three simultaneous regional events with 20% headroom. Shard fan-out batching and retry pacing are the main levers. The current production constants are set out below.

limits module of yagef-kagep:
QUOTAS = {
    "pelael": 801,
    "eliir": 83,
    "ralath": 613,
    "caseth": 83,
    "quenael": 600,
    "fenys": 259,
    "ralwyn": 862,
}

The Veldrin signing service enforces per-tenant quotas to prevent a single release pipeline from exhausting HSM capacity. Each tenant receives 120 signing operations per rolling hour; bursts above 40/minute are queued, not rejected. Release managers should schedule large multi-artifact releases outside the Tuesday quota-reset window. Quota overrides require approval from the Platform Integrity group and expire after 14 days. All quota-exempt requests must be signed with the tenant's dedicated release key, shown below.

deploy key for kagup-bawig: bky9_ZMq28eTw9

Welcome to the Shorely support team. The tide-table widget (Moonpull v3) pulls predictions from our Harborline service and caches them per station. If a customer reports stale tides, clear their station cache from the admin panel. Admin access requires the cache-reset vault, so keep this recovery passphrase handy.

strongbox words: druath-quenael